15 Most Interesting Facts about NDA

the 1st military foundation on the earth where three powers – Army, Navy and
Air Force – of the defence are prepared together.
2. It began working as JSW (Joint
Services Wing) on 1Jan, 1949 at the Indian Armed Forces (then called as Indian Military
Academy) in the Dehradun before its introduction as National Defence Academy on
16 Jan, 1955. This "migration" is called as Operation “Badli”.
3. Joint Services Wing was
housed in Camps in which during World War II, prisoners of Italian are kept.
4. Cash for the framework of National
Defence Academy originated from a corpus gave by Sudan country in the year 1941
in acknowledgment of Indian troop’s Sacrifices in the guard of Sudan country at
the time of World War II. This is the reason the principle building is known as
Sudan Block.
5. Khadakwasla was selected as
the Academy’s site due to it being having a bumpy landscape, a lake shore,
vicinity to the Arabian Sea, and other previous military foundations, for
example, a functional air base.

7. The nation's first
individual Olympics award victor, Lt. Col RAJYAVARDHAN SINGH RATHORE is a
former student of the National Defence Academy's of 77th Batch. He had won the
prestigious Silver medal in shooting in year of 2004 Olympics which held at the
Athens.
8. On 11 January, 1949, the 1st
Course, involving 190 cadets, began preparing. Passing-out-Parade for the total
172 cadets was held on the 8 December, 1950.
9. NDA was framed as a test to
check whether Indian youth from assorted foundations and convictions could act
together as one after suitable training for adequate time.
10. “Khaki” is the dress shade
of the cadets. It was chosen to build up as homogeneity’s atmosphere.
11. Three NDA graduated class
have been honoured with most prestigious award of India Param Vir Chakra, and
nine others have gotten the Ashoka Chakra.
12. NDA has delivered 27
administration Chiefs Of Staff till date. Army, the Navy and the Air Force’s Current
Chiefs Of Staff, all are NDA Alumni.
13. After 3 years of study,
cadets are rewarded as the bachelor’s degree of Arts or A bachelor’s of science
(Baccalaureate degree).
14. More than 700 cadets of 27
nations train at National Defence Academy alongside their Counterparts of
India.
15. There are total 18
squadrons in National Defence Academy isolated into five Military Divisions.
